るりまサーチ

最速Rubyリファレンスマニュアル検索!
504件ヒット [501-504件を表示] (0.132秒)

別のキーワード

  1. rexml/document new
  2. rexml/document write
  3. rexml/document clone
  4. rexml/document to_s
  5. rexml/document node_type

ライブラリ

キーワード

検索結果

<< < ... 4 5 6 >>

REXML::XPath.first(element, path = nil, namespaces = {}, variables = {}) -> Node | nil (8012.0)

element の path で指定した XPath 文字列にマッチする最初のノードを 返します。

...名とその値の対応付け

//emlist[][ruby]{
require 'rexml/document'
doc = REXML::Document.new(<<EOS)
<root xmlns:x='1'>
<a>
<b>b1</b>
<x:c />
<b>b2</b>
<d />
</a>
<b> b3 </b>
</root>
EOS

a = doc.root.elements[1] # => <a> ... </>
b1 = REXML::XPath.first(a, "b")
b1.text #...
<< < ... 4 5 6 >>